Bust of Marcus Aurelius in laurel wreath, armor and drapery facing right, inscription 'M ANTONINVS AVG'; reverse: Pax stands frontally, head turned left, holding a cornucopia in her left hand and a torch in her right with which she lights a pile of weapons, inscriptions 'IMP VIII COS III PP' and 'PAX AETERNA AVG' in SC fields; dated 176–177, Roman Empire, Rome; coin, diameter 25.0–26.0 mm, weight 10.70 g, axis 0°.
